Mechanical Properties Script

Supporting code for https://doi.org/10.1039/C8CE00454D


Using Script

The mechanical_properties.py script can be used through the command line.

First we activate the miniconda that contains the csd-python-api.

"C:\Program Files\CCDC\Python_API_2021\miniconda\condabin\activate.bat"

The script can then be run for a given refcode from the CSD or a .cif file.

python mechanical_properties.py REF_CODE|file_name.cif

Output will then be printed to the console.

By default the tool will scan for "flat" planes between miller planes [-2 -2 -2] and [2 2 2]. If none are found, it will extend the search from [-4 -4 -4] to [4 4 4]. This range can be explicitly set, or the additional scan on failure suppressed.

python mechanical_properties.py REF_CODE --p low 
python mechanical_properties.py REF_CODE --p high 
python mechanical_properties.py REF_CODE --s true
